Because they can. They could let the model run forever into the future if they wanted to. They probably do give some indication global-scale trends at 7 days. They also give some guidance about tracks of existing storms as far as 7 days out - the farther out, the less accurate.
But predicting the origin and track of a non-existent storm 7 days in the future is totally meaningless.
